International Validity
For non-French residents, whether a French driving license stands abroad depends not only on the destination nation's policies however also on whether the chauffeur holds a regular or international driving permit (IDP). Normally, a French driving license is recognized throughout the EU, but it's advisable to check specific policies when planning to drive in non-EU countries.
Changing from International Licenses to French Licenses
Foreign citizens residing in France needs to think about converting their international driving licenses to a French license, particularly if they prepare to stay long-term. The ability to do this depends upon bilateral arrangements France has with other countries. The following describes some essential requirements often associated with this procedure:
- Eligibility: Only certain countries receive quick conversion (e.g., EU member states).
- Documentation Required:
- Original foreign license.
- Evidence of home in France.
- Identity documents.
- Application Submission: Similar to renewal, applications may be processed online or at the driving license workplace.
